Kurzfassung
With the advent of technology, there has been observed a dramatic transformation in many of the industries across the.Surprisingly, agriculture, though being the least digitized, has seen momentum for the development and commercialization of agricultural technologies. Artificial Intelligence (AI) has begun to play a major role in daily lives, extending our perceptions and ability to modify the environment around us. Explainable AI (XAI) in agriculture provides transparency into how machine learning models make decisions. It is essential for modern farming because it replaces "black box" algorithms with clear, understandable reasoning, ensuring farmers can trust, verify, and safely act on AI-generated recommendations. Additionally, XAI supports regulatory compliance and fosters collaborative learning between farmers and agronomists by revealing how inputs influence outputs.
